17% of adults in Nueces County cannot read well enough to function in our society.

Low literacy keeps people in low paying jobs, is linked to poverty, and to poor health. CCLC serves adults, 17 years and older who are not enrolled in public schools. We promote literacy; We teach adults to read and train volunteers tutors to do so. We join others in literacy efforts through the Literacy Coalition of the Coastal Bend.
